Output eccf3d0a89668266e7bcfa4dacedfa351d1f2f4377fc45f8ced18bb72794e9b0:3

value
43615936
script pubkey
OP_0 OP_PUSHBYTES_20 a320296e61894f1c1db7c5212ae9f0287a1784b6
address
ltc1q5vszjmnp3983c8dhc5sj460s9pap0p9kukjjm4
transaction
eccf3d0a89668266e7bcfa4dacedfa351d1f2f4377fc45f8ced18bb72794e9b0
spent
true